The heat shock proteins (HSPs) comprise a group of highly conserved, abundantly expressed proteins with diverse functions, including the assembly and sequestering of multiprotein complexes, transportation of nascent polypeptide chains across cellular membranes and regulation of protein folding. Also called molecular chaperones, heat shock proteins fall into six general families: HSP 90, HSP 70, HSP 60, the small molecular weight HSPs, the immunophilins and the HSP 110 family. The HSP 90 family consists of HSP 90(alpha), HSP 90(beta) and GRP 94, also called endoplasmin. The HSP 70 family includes HSP 70, HSC 70, GRP 78 and GRP 75. The low molecular weight family consists of HSP 10, HSP 27 (Heme Oxygenase 1), HSP 32 and HSP 40. The immunophilins include HSP 56 and bind immunosuppressant drugs. The HSP 110 family includes HSP 110, Apg-1 (also referred to as OSP 94), Apg-2 and HSP 105. HSP 47 binds specifically to collagen. Although the HSPs have long been known to bind ATP, the functional significance has not been established. Members of the HSP 70 family are implicated in acting as force generating motors, relying on the hydrolysis of ATP for their activity.
